Timo Glock did not change to wet tyres for the last 3 laps
thinking he could maintain, but during the last lap, he really
struggled because the rain was pouring.
Glock slowed considerably on the last lap as his worn dry tyres
could bearly kept him on the track.
This was also a gamble for McClaren team to allow
Hamilton to pit for wet tyres druing the last 3 laps.
This was a calculated risk as they knew Vettel was faster and
could overtake Hamilton, Vettel did, but in return Hamilton overtook Glock
to regain his fifth position, the points he needed to crown F1 world champion for 2008.
The youngest ever champion.
